lattice在lammps以两种方式被应用,第一种是利用create_atoms命令在模拟框的晶格格点上创建原子,create_atom命令是给晶格格点上的基原子分配不同的原子类型;第二种是被create_box、region、velocity等命令用作距离单位。 lattice命令需要与模拟维度保持一致,style sc or bcc or fcc or hcp or diamond被用作3D问题,而...
可视化与运行命令 variable compute fix velocity 读写 dump write_data read_data 以下为Lennard-Jones fluid - (lammpstutorials.github.io)教程中使用到的命令。 初始化命令 pair_style 指定atom之间的交互作用。例如 pair_style lj/cut 2.5 指定交互作用为 Lennard-Jones 对势,截断半径为 2.5。 pair_style sp...
1. “lmp_mpi”:这是在Linux终端上运行LAMMPS的命令。在终端中输入”lmp_mpi”,然后回车,LAMMPS就会开始运行。 2. “units”:用于设置模拟系统的单位制。可以使用不同的单位,如原子单位、普朗克单位等。例如,“units lj”将使用Lennard-Jones单位。 3. “atom_style”:用于设置原子模型的类型。LAMMPS提供了多种...
本例主要详解使用lammps自带的region命令在圆柱形Ni纳米柱中插入一层石墨烯。用到的关键命令是region cylinder(1)#in文件基本参数设置(2)units metal(3)boundary p p p(4)atom_style atomic(5)(6)#沿着Z轴方向生成一个圆柱形的Ni纳米柱,圆柱旋转轴坐标(0,0)(7)#半径为30,圆柱上下...
1473 -- 10:26 App 【LAMMPS】从零走向进阶:data文件格式 1659 -- 33:13 App 学会这个【LAMMPS】液态水建模,让你的MD模拟突飞猛进 1005 -- 19:41 App MS生成【LAMMPS】可执行文件:简单步骤解析 2445 -- 16:16 App 【LAMMPS】从零走向进阶:in文件基本语法 1264 3 2:11 App 【LAMMPS】周期性边界...
Boundary 命令是用来设定模拟的边界条件。 Boundary x y z (x,y,z=p,s,f,m 四种类型中的一种或者两种) P 是周期性边界条件 S 是自由边界条件(但是具有收缩性) F 是固定边界条件 M 是具有最小值的自由边界条件(但是具有收缩性) Atom-style:
6.atom_style命令 7.pair_style命令 8.bond_style命令 9.angle_style命令 10.dihedral_style命令 11.improper_style命令 12.special_bonds命令 13.kspace_style命令 14.read_data命令 15.pair_coeff命令 16.bond_coeff命令。 17.angle_coeff命令。
kspace包,rigid包,manybody包,但是无法使用atom_style full命令,运行一直存在Unrecognized atom style '...
lammps atom_style翻译尽量使用更加通用的类型虽然这可能会因为某些属性没有用到同时会稍微降低效率但总比出错类型的选择会影响每个原子所能够存储的性质在计算力的时候处理器间能够交换的性质以及在数据文件中所能够显示并被命令readdata读入的性质 使用语法 atom_style style args 其中: style 可取: angle or ...
1.1 初始化命令 设置在创建原子或从文件中读取原子之前需要定义的参数。 相关命令:units,dimension,newton,processors,boundary,atom_style,atom_modify. 如果力场参数出现在将要读取的文件中,则这些命令会告诉LAMMPS使用哪种力场:pair_style,bond_style,angle_style,dihedral_style,improper_style。